Question

    A alone can do a piece work in 15 days and the time taken by A alone is 50% more than the time taken by B. They started work together alternatively starting from A. Find in how many days, they both can complete the work.

    A 6 days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    B 10 days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    C 12 days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    D 15 days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
    E None of these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

    Solution

    A = 15 days B = 15 x (100/150) = 10 days Let the total work be 30 units. Efficiency of A = 2 units Efficiency of B = 3 units Working alternatively starting from A = [30/(2 + 3)] x 2 = 12 days
